Can a .org domain be used commercially?

.org domains are for charities and community groups only right? Wrong! I’m a big believer in the .org extension and hold more of these in my domain portfolio than .com domains. There is a common misconception that .org names can’t be used commercially.

Some recent domain name buys in the .st extension

The .st domain extension is a country code top-level domain (ccTLD) for the island nation of São Tomé and Príncipe, located in Central Africa. I recently discovered the .st domain extension after seeing it mentioned on X (Twitter) by Dyandot founder Todd Han.
